Never Let Go (+ intro)
* Director
John Guillermin
* With
Richard Todd, Peter Sellers, Elizabeth Sellars, Adam Faith
* UK 1960. 92min
* 35mm
* Certificate
PG
* A BFI National Archive print
This first-class thriller follows a salesman, brilliantly played by Todd, whose quest to recover his stolen car leads him into the hands of a brutal London gang, led by a cast-against-type Sellers. Guillerminās brassy precision, revealing his fascination with characters driven by obsession and psychopathy, is heightened by John Barryās score and Ralph Sheldonās fast, riotous editing.

THE BEAST/ La BĆŖte (2023)
In the year 2044, in the age of AI, a woman named Gabrielle (Seydoux) tries to purify her DNA by purging the inherited memories of her past lives. She (re)lives her life in 1910 Paris and 2014 Los Angeles, and as the procedure goes on, the lines between her worlds become blurred. These three timelines have a lot of connective tissue holding them together; certain symbols and motifs appear repeatedly, not to mention Mackayās Louis, a figure whom Gabrielle seems drawn to in each lifetime.

ABOUT THE STRAND THEATRE: The Strand Theatre is located at 28 East Winter Street in historic downtown Delaware! Operating for more than 100 years, the Strand Theatre is one of the 10 longest-operating movie theaters in the United Status and one of the few remaining independent movie theaters showing first-run films! The theater offers a variety of programming, including first-run, art house, ongoing events and fun film series!
